Grafton Street’s new Christmas lights were unveiled Tuesday night and the traditional "Nollaig Shona Duit" sign that welcomed people into the city centre has been replaced by a new sign in English, ‘Welcome to the Grafton Quarter’ 

Joining Newstalk Breakfast now to discuss the rebrand of the shopping street is Richard Guiney CEO of Dublin Town & Rebecca Moynihan Labour Cllr on Dublin City Council
